Stella Vida, CPA shared some key financial best practices at the Latin Biz Today Spectrum Of Success Event NY 2019. 

Other videos from the event:

Know your current financial position so you can properly plan your business growth.

Some guidelines include:

  • Financial planning objectives.
  • Reporting, meticulous bookkeeping.
  • Knowing what products and services are high margin winners and what’s dragging.
  • Hire a CPA to hone your financial strategy.

Stella Vida has over 25 years of public and private accounting experience. She specializes in controllership and accounting operations advisory, as well as business and individual tax preparation and strategy. Stella holds a Bachelor’s degree in Public Accounting from Pace University and began her public accounting career at Marks, Paneth and Shron LLP, followed by CBIZ Mahoney Cohen & Company. She has served clients in the publishing, apparel, retail, manufacturing and professional services sectors. Stella was a Senior Accounting Manager at TAL International (formerly Transamerica Leasing) where she was responsible for financial reporting, managing S&A reporting for 10+ global offices, and was involved in the firm’s IPO. Stella’s current engagements include acting CFO of a professional services firm with locations in multiple states, tax preparation and advisory to several medical practices and consulting in the areas of monthly financial reporting. Stella is a managing member and heads the firm’s accounting and controllership practice.
